Re: [Qgis-developer] processing not finding saga

2013-09-24 Thread Pedro Venâncio
Hi Alexandre and others

Sorry for the noise. For some reason, the user in question has lost access to 
system32 in the environment variables, and so it could not open the command 
prompt (cmd.exe). Is now solved.

Thanks!

Best regards,
Pedro

Re: [Qgis-developer] QGIS 2.0 and GRASS integration on OSX and Windows

2013-09-24 Thread Pedro Venâncio
Hi Giovanni,

I've been doing a set of tests on Windows, with the binaries that are today on 
QGIS website (I think they are new).

As you found, everything works with OSGeo4W version.

With standalone versions, SAGA is already included (although with different 
versions, which in my view is not good) and it works, but GRASS doesn't. In 
addition, the drivers included in one and another version are slightly 
different:

-- QGIS 64 (QGIS-OSGeo4W-2.0.1-2-Setup-x86_64.exe)
License overview:
1. QGIS
2. MrSID Raster Plugin for GDAL
3. OGR FileGDB Driver
4. ECW Raster Plugin for GDAL
5. Oracle Instant Client

-- QGIS 32 (QGIS-OSGeo4W-2.0.1-2-Setup-x86.exe)
License overview:
1. QGIS
2. MrSID Raster Plugin for GDAL
3. Oracle Instant Client



I leave the logs of execution of GRASS r.shaded.relief in the 3 versions, may 
help in diagnosing the problem. As I mentioned, with OSGeo4W GRASS works, and 
with both standalone versions it fails.
